以便于管理和数据的分配/放置,在RAID(独立磁盘冗余阵列)的管理下,可以利用磁盘阵列的特性将一个操作同时分散在多个磁盘上进行以提高效率。这个问题我也比较模糊,因为我在实际操作中并没有发现这样做的好处,并且上次我还跟按钮争论过,这次权当再争论一次吧。

解决方案 »

  1.   

    在SQL SERVER中有三类文件:
    1、主数据文件
    2、辅助数据文件
    3、日志文件
    当我们设置多个文件时,文件的配置和管理就变得复杂,因此SQL SERVER提供文件组机制。他也分为三类:主文件组、用户自定义文件组、默认文件组。
    用Create table (...) On Primary(或用户自定义组)就可以指定对象建在哪个组上。
    因此,当物理上(如zqllyh(找感觉)所说)性能比较高,如SCSI硬盘和普通IDE硬盘性能不一样,那就可以把一些经常用到的表或索引等对象建立在性能高的组(文件存放的位置)上。这样就能优化数据的存取效率。